Transaction bbe6225364904a8c79ec57a515781e164d15ab961f91eb3179090c3bb5a535c6
1 Input
1 Output
-
bbe6225364904a8c79ec57a515781e164d15ab961f91eb3179090c3bb5a535c6:0
- value
- 2821056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f3425766efeab85c93ba3d8693a787bb02a69ab2 OP_EQUAL
- address
- 3PsFbe81WeoArdBLt1aCTHqt37sNF9oUia